Suppose we use p = 2 and q = 11 to generate keys for RSA.
a) What is the value of n?
b) What is the value of φ(n)?
c) One choice for e is 3. What are the other choices for e?
d) For the choice of e = 3, what is d?
e) What is the message 3 encrypted as?
f) Show that your encryption for 3 decrypts back to 3.
